Here is Thomas Linley's (1756-78) Overture and Minuetto, from his immortal "Shakespeare Obe". It attributed to the English Poet William Shakespeare and composed in 1776. Performed by the Parley of Instruments Choirs & Orchestra, directed by Paul Nicholson.
